What's Audit Services? Audit Services is a department within the Legal Division of Wellmark. The Audit department serves as a highly-valued key resource by continuously working to improve the control environment and instill risk conscious behavior throughout the organization. Audit contributes to Wellmark's success by providing a broad array of value-added audit and consulting services that improve the effectiveness of risk management, business control, and governance processes.
In general, you will gain knowledge and be exposed to multiple areas of audit including, Internal Audit (Financial, Operational, Information Technology), Compliance Audit, Performance Audit & Investigation, Model Audit Rule, and Enterprise Risk Management.
